Your concerns are valid, and I share many of them. My only caveat about the intelligence is that right now we don't know how good or bad the intelligence was. David Kay doesn't think that we'll find WMD stockpiles and doesn't believe that those stockpiles were in Iraq at the start of the war. However, he admits that those stockpiles may have been moved to Syria. He advises against pursuing them further because Syria will never cooperate.

I agree that Syria won't cooperate and that we won't find WMD stockpiles that were sent to Syria, but I disagree with Mr. Kay when he tries to brush aside that question. If Iraq had stockpiles and sent them to Syria, then our intelligence wasn't wrong. Our intelligence should have warned us that the weapons were being moved, but that's a different and much less critical failure. We have to understand exactly what happened and ensure that we investigate the right "failure." If the WMD stockpiles never existed, that's one failure. If they existed but were moved just prior to the war, that's a different failure. I supported the war either way, but the first failure might have impacted whether we went to war. The second scenario, not knowing that the weapons had been moved, shouldn't have impacted the war decision at all. If we hadn't gone to war, Syria would likely have returned the stockpiles to Iraq.
